50% Of Americans Now Carry Medical Debt, A New Chronic Condition For Millions

Bre Hartel, 48, has $1,800 in excellent medical debt. She’s one in all tens of millions of People struggling to pay their medical payments.

Throughout routine blood work in Could 2021, Hartel found that she had hypertension. Experiencing blurred imaginative and prescient and nausea, she was advised if she didn’t see a health care provider instantly, she may have a stroke. She headed straight to the emergency room. 

That go to could have saved Hartel’s life however the medical payments that piled on high of her different bills nonetheless weigh her down. 

“Due to Covid-19, it’s financially tough out right here for everybody,” Hartel mentioned. 

Absolutely half of People now carry medical debt, up from 46% in 2020, based on new data from Debt.com, a shopper monetary training firm. 

Greater than half (57%) of People with medical debt owe at the very least $1,000, pushed by diagnostic assessments, hospitalizations, and emergency room visits, the survey confirmed.

“In a bizarre approach, Covid didn’t have as huge an impression on medical debt as you would possibly assume—however solely as a result of medical debt was such an enormous drawback earlier than the pandemic,” mentioned Don Silvestri, CEO of Debt.com. “If something, Covid compelled extra individuals to contemplate the seriousness of the issue.”

Heading into Collections

Although extra individuals reported having medical debt in comparison with final 12 months, lower than half (46%) mentioned their payments had been in collections this 12 months, down from 56% in 2020.

Regardless of the lower, a latest JAMA study confirmed that debt collectors maintain $140 billion in medical debt, not together with bank card balances and unpaid medical payments that haven’t hit shoppers’ credit score studies.

With these classes included, People may very well owe as a lot as $1 trillion in medical debt, based on Allison Sesso, govt director of RIP Medical Debt, a nonprofit group that buys shopper debt from healthcare suppliers or aggregators for pennies on the greenback. 

As a substitute of hounding shoppers to pay, RIP Medical Debt makes use of donated funds to forgive medical debt that represents at the very least 5% of annual revenue for lower-income individuals.

Sesso doesn’t even like to make use of the time period “forgive” within the context of medical debt as a result of it implies that individuals with debt have carried out one thing unsuitable. However Sesso desires shoppers to know that owing cash isn’t a private failing. 

“The system is rigged in opposition to them, for actual,” Sesso mentioned. “Medical debt is uniquely American and it’s a by-product of the damaged financing of our healthcare system.”

In contrast to different kinds of shopper debt, medical payments are exhausting to foretell and exhausting to stop, even for individuals with medical health insurance. 

“Nearly all of medical debt is owned by individuals who don’t have the cash to pay for it,” Sesso mentioned.

As a result of many shoppers usually are not ready to soak up their healthcare prices, medical debt tends to be exhausting to gather and subsequently, notably cheap—or “grime low-cost” based on Sesso—on the debt market. 

Enter RIP Medical Debt. On common, they’ll purchase $100 of debt for a greenback. In complete, Sesso says the group has retired $5 billion in medical debt.

Final month, the nonprofit acquired its largest reward up to now: $2 million from Nomi Health, a direct healthcare firm.

That $2 million relieved $225 million in medical debt for 176,000 individuals throughout Florida, Utah, Colorado, and Nebraska—states the place Nomi Well being operates. In Nebraska, Nomi Well being’s donation worn out the full debt RIP Medical Debt held for your entire state.

Mark Newman, Nomi Well being’s cofounder and CEO, realized how a lot value hides out within the healthcare system after his son was born. 

A hospital finance particular person requested him to pay 10% of the invoice earlier than he left the hospital. Newman, who was CEO of one other firm on the time, provided to repay the entire quantity.

If he did that, the hospital consultant provided him a deal: “I’ll take 30% off,” she advised him.

That received Newman pondering: If he was capable of get a a lot lower cost by paying money, what was occurring for his workers who had fewer monetary assets? And, what was his firm paying the well being insurer for if their negotiated charges value greater than what he may get on his personal? 

He launched Nomi Well being to take intermediary prices out of the healthcare system and allow the type of direct funds that had saved him a lot cash.

Nomi Well being’s donation to RIP Medical Debt appeared like a pure step to Newman. 

“The concept this drawback exists in our states, particularly as we’re rising out of pandemic life…it was simply gross,” he mentioned. “Healthcare is so damaged that you may purchase [debt] cheaper and you may clear up the mess for a penny relative to the greenback that you just thought it was. It was simply general constructing the case examine round why we want a brand new system and a brand new mannequin.”

Negotiating Medical Payments

On condition that healthcare suppliers already settle for pennies on the greenback for unpaid medical payments, even individuals who don’t get charitable aid can attempt negotiating. 

That method appears to be gaining steam.

In keeping with the Debt.com survey, extra individuals are negotiating medical debt than a 12 months in the past. In 2021, 34% of respondents mentioned that they had efficiently negotiated their medical debt, in contrast with 27% the 12 months earlier than.

Andy Schoonover, CEO of CrowdHealth, a membership-based various to medical health insurance, paid off greater than $10,000 in medical payments that his insurer refused to pay for a process his daughter wanted. 

Schoonover managed the payments by disputing some and negotiating the remaining to pay it off over time.

Nevertheless it wasn’t simple. 

“On the time, it was overwhelming and so irritating contemplating we had carried out every little thing proper and but our declare was nonetheless rejected,” Schoonover mentioned. “You’re at a crossroads the place you need to resolve what payments to pay and it places an inordinate pressure on you emotionally. It burdened our household.”

Medical debt doesn’t simply current emotional and monetary burdens. It will possibly hold individuals from getting the healthcare they want. 

Hartel’s payments haven’t gone to collections, however the hospital that handled her has since referred to as a number of occasions, although the debt is only some months previous. It makes her wish to keep away from utilizing providers sooner or later.

“I really feel like I’ll assume twice about going to an emergency room,” Hartel mentioned. “If I’m having a coronary heart assault, I’ll take a child aspirin first!”

For Sesso, most of these trade-offs don’t appear proper.

“I query how a lot cash we ought to be anticipating [consumers to pay],” she mentioned. “At what level is it an excessive amount of that we’ve got this expectation that people pull cash out of their very own pocket to pay for his or her healthcare wants?”
